A 200-year-old plantation house is a handsome backdrop for special-occasion dining.
by Contributor at Citysearch
The Scene
This antebellum mansion, with its lovely gardens, numerous dining rooms and authentic furnishings, is unexpected off congested Piedmont Road. Anthony's builds its reputation around private parties and holiday meals, but several rooms, including the glass-enclosed porch, are appointed for a la carte dining. Service is knowledgeable and polished.
The Food
Anthony's serves traditional favorites with regional touches and the menu is marked with thoughtful pairings. Citrus-crossed crab cakes are savory and rich with meat. Golden raisins and curry vinaigrette charge the baby spinach salad with flavor and aroma; cognac-spiked bisque poured over tender lobster claw is another tangy starter. Dayboat grouper is buttery and flaky, but the taste of lobster in the smooth mashed potatoes isn't distinct. Other favorites: the filet mignon and veal scaloppini. Creamy creme brulee tops the desserts. Wines are expertly chosen.
